EDITOR’S NOTE: This article is the last of four stories spotlighting locally owned bookstores in downtown Pocatello.

POCATELLO — Last, but certainly not least, on EastIdahoNews.com’s tour of Pocatello’s bookstores — following Walrus & Carpenter, Hygge Place, and White Owl Books — is the city’s newest literary addition: Hares & Hatters Bookshop.

The “Alice in Wonderland” inspired shop is the only bookstore in town that sells exclusively new books, with a special emphasis on new releases. In many ways, it’s like a mini Barnes & Noble part of Station Square at 200 South Main Street — surrounded by some of the city’s best coffee and specialty shops.
